C-DOT and Synergy Quantum Partner to Develop Drone-Based Quantum Secure Communication Systems

The collaboration formalized through an MoU aims to advance indigenous quantum key distribution technologies for secure and mobile communication under India's Atmanirbhar Bharat initiative.

Overview

  • The Centre for Development of Telematics (C-DOT) and Synergy Quantum India sign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) on May 12, 2025, to jointly develop drone-based quantum secure communication technologies.
  • The partnership focuses on creating Quantum Key Distribution (QKD) systems optimized for unmanned aerial platforms, leveraging the decoy-based BB84 protocol with polarization encoding at Technology Readiness Level 6 or higher.
  • Aligned with the Atmanirbhar Bharat initiative, the collaboration seeks to bolster India's self-reliance in secure telecom technologies and position the country as a leader in quantum communications innovation.
  • The initiative includes joint research proposals for national and international funding opportunities and dissemination of findings through scholarly publications and industry platforms.
  • Potential applications for the developed systems include secure communication in defence, emergency response, critical infrastructure, and government operations.
